Some highlights were two 1960's style Retro Muscle Car Concepts. Muscle Cars were two door coupe versions of Family Sedans outffited with big block V-8 engines: 350 cu in, 454 cu in or 5.7 liter, 6.0 liter or something like that.

GM is finally putting out some hot cars or at least concept cars. Former Chrysler bigshot Bob Lutz who was responsible for some hot Chrylser cars (Neon, Viper, Prowler, Ram, etc) has moved on to GM. Lutz's presence at GM is finally begining to show.

Chevy is obviously floating this Camaro trial balloon in response to Ford's new retro Mustang.

The General Lee was a '69 Charger, not a Challenger. They're differant body styles, and the Challenger, an "E" body was never a four door family sedan. Nor was the Charger ("B" body type), for that matter.
